Output 6a87e598d387942980dceddd39186688a00b124d1b8587a20646cb44e7b6f4f5:0

value
2582524873
script pubkey
OP_0 OP_PUSHBYTES_20 c8beab5b96c3109391526797cbcb2d4cf45af6b6
address
tb1qezl2kkukcvgf8y2jv7tuhjedfn694a4kv9t4w7
transaction
6a87e598d387942980dceddd39186688a00b124d1b8587a20646cb44e7b6f4f5